Properties and chemistry. Each carbon atom of a diamond is sp 3 hybridized to produce four sp 3 hybrid orbitals. These hybrid orbitals are directed in space at the corner of the tetrahedron. Artificial diamonds are made by the application of heat and pressure (> 125 kBar) in the presence of a catalyst such as iron, chromium or platinum. Platinum is a moderately hard metal (MH 3.5) of low mechanical strength, with a close-packed face-centred cubic structure (BCN 12). In chemistry, organic compounds are generally any chemical compounds that contain carbon-hydrogen or carbon-carbon bonds.Due to carbon's ability to catenate (form chains with other carbon atoms), millions of organic compounds are known.The study of the properties, reactions, and syntheses of organic compounds comprise the discipline known as organic chemistry. Acetylacetone is an organic compound with the chemical formula CH 3 COCH 2 COCH 3.It is a colorless liquid, classified as a 1,3-diketone.It exists in equilibrium with a tautomer CH 3 C(O)CH=(OH)CH 3.These tautomers interconvert so rapidly under most conditions that they are treated as a single compound in most applications. Carbon monoxide has a computed fractional bond order of 2.6, indicating that the "third" bond is important but constitutes somewhat less than a full bond.
